What Does It Mean to Serve Divorce Papers in Denver?

To serve divorce papers in Denver means delivering the legal documents—such as the summons and petition—to the other party (your spouse) in a manner that complies with Colorado’s legal requirements. Proper service ensures that the spouse is informed of the divorce proceedings and has the opportunity to respond.

The service of process is a fundamental aspect of the legal system, upholding the principles of due process and ensuring fairness in legal proceedings.

Who Can Serve Divorce Papers?

Colorado law specifies that divorce papers cannot be served by the filing party. Instead, they must be delivered by:

  • Professional Process Servers: Trained professionals who understand Colorado’s legal requirements.
  • Sheriffs or Law Enforcement Officers: Authorized personnel who can serve legal documents.
  • Uninvolved Third Parties: Any adult over 18 who is not a party to the case.

Methods of Service

The appropriate method for serving divorce papers in Denver depends on the circumstances of the case. Common methods include:

  • Personal Service: Delivering the documents directly to the spouse.
  • Substituted Service: Leaving the papers with a responsible adult at the spouse’s residence or workplace.
  • Service by Mail: Sending the documents via certified mail with a return receipt requested.
  • Service by Publication: Publishing a notice in a local newspaper if the spouse’s location is unknown.

Steps to Serve Divorce Papers in Denver

Step 1: File the Divorce Petition

Before serving divorce papers, the filing party must complete and file the necessary legal forms with the court. These forms typically include the summons and petition for dissolution of marriage.

Step 2: Choose a Method of Service

Select the method of service that aligns with the case’s specifics and Colorado’s legal requirements. Personal service is often the preferred method due to its reliability.

Step 3: Deliver the Documents

The chosen process server or individual delivers the divorce papers to the spouse. This step requires adherence to strict legal guidelines to ensure valid service.

Step 4: File Proof of Service

After completing the service, the process server must file a proof of service with the court. This document verifies that the spouse was served in compliance with the law.

Challenges in Serving Divorce Papers in Denver

Evasive Spouses

One of the most common challenges is locating and serving a spouse who is avoiding service. Professional process servers use skip tracing and surveillance to address this issue.

Out-of-State or Unknown Location

If the spouse resides out of state or their location is unknown, alternative methods such as service by mail or publication may be necessary.

Hostile or Uncooperative Spouses

Emotionally charged situations can lead to hostility or uncooperative behavior. Experienced process servers know how to handle such scenarios professionally and effectively.

FAQs About Serving Divorce Papers in Denver

What Happens If My Spouse Refuses to Accept the Papers?

If a spouse refuses to accept the papers, the process server can document the refusal and leave the papers in a manner that ensures the spouse is aware of them. Refusal does not invalidate the service.

Can I Serve Divorce Papers Myself?

No, Colorado law prohibits the filing party from serving divorce papers. An impartial third party or professional process server must perform the service.

What If I Cannot Locate My Spouse?

If you cannot locate your spouse, you can request court approval for alternative methods of service, such as publication in a local newspaper.
